The New York Yankees etched their name in baseball history with an unforgettable power display, achieving an unprecedented home run feat on March 29, 2025. In a stunning 20-9 victory over the Milwaukee Brewers, the Yankees set a new team record by launching nine home runs, a barrage witnessed and reported by outlets like CBS New York and Sportsnet.ca. Judge’s Monumental Performance
Leading the charge was Aaron Judge, who delivered a performance for the ages. Judge blasted three home runs, including a grand slam, and drove in a career-high eight runs. His contribution was pivotal in securing the Yankees’ victory and solidifying his status as one of the game’s premier power hitters. CBS New York highlighted Judge’s impact, noting that his grand slam shifted the momentum decisively in the Yankees’ favor.
Unprecedented Start to the Game
The game began with a display of power never before seen in Major League Baseball. Paul Goldschmidt, Cody Bellinger, and Aaron Judge connected for consecutive home runs on the first three pitches thrown by Brewers pitcher Nestor Cortes. This remarkable feat, confirmed by baseball analysts at Sportsnet.ca, marked the first time since pitch count tracking began in 1988 that a team homered on its first three pitches, underscoring the Yankees’ immediate dominance.
Contributors to the Barrage
While Aaron Judge stole the spotlight, other Yankees players also contributed to the home run frenzy. Austin Wells, Anthony Volpe, Jazz Chisholm Jr., and Oswald Peraza all added to the team’s home run total, showcasing the depth of the Yankees’ offensive capabilities. Brewers’ Pitching Struggles
The Milwaukee Brewers struggled to contain the Yankees’ relentless power. Starting pitcher Nestor Cortes bore the brunt of the attack, surrendering five of the Yankees’ nine home runs. According to game statistics reported by CBS New York, Cortes’s inability to keep the ball in the park proved costly, contributing significantly to the Brewers’ downfall.
